About Hurst

Hurst is a village located in Somerset, England, within the postcode area TA12. It is situated near the River Parrett and offers a rural setting that many find appealing. The village is primarily residential, with a mix of traditional and modern homes. Local amenities include a small shop and a few community facilities that serve the residents.

The surrounding countryside provides opportunities for walking and enjoying the outdoors. Hurst is conveniently located for access to nearby towns, making it a suitable base for those wishing to explore the wider region of Somerset. The village is well-connected by road, allowing for easy travel to larger centres for shopping and services.

Household Income in Hurst ONS 2023

The average total household income in Hurst is approximately £51,773 a year before tax, 6%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£37,572.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Hurst ONS 2025

There are approximately 263 active businesses based in Hurst, around 47 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 92%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 0 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Hurst

Of the 2,581 households in and around Hurst, 74% are owned, 13% are socially rented and 13%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
